Purr-Chance to Dream is the hundred and sixty-second animated theatrical short of the Tom and Jerry series. It was distributed by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er on September 8, 1966. It was written by Irv Spector, produced by Chuck Jones, and directed by Ben Washam. It was the thirty-fourth and final short to be animated by Sib Tower 12.
